Need a SUPER FUN weekend IN AIR CONDITIONING?



I’m not crazy about being out in the sun all day.  My son and I are fair skinned which makes me a lotion fanatic and all we need to do is be out in the sun for 20 minutes and my little guy is dripping in sweat with bright red hot cheeks.  So on those super hot days when everyone is headed to the beach, we’re happy to find a temperature controlled environment somewhere.  Need a great day or weekend trip that WON’T require an army’s worth of sunscreen?  



There are a TON of great attractions at this mall that your family will LOVE.  You actually won’t even be able to do them all in a single day even if you tried!  Here’s a list of my favorite family friendly attractions to select from!



  1. Sea Life Aquarium.  While not nearly as big at the Adventure Aquarium in Camden, this is still a really fun experience.  I really enjoyed the decor and lighting.  It creates a great vibe and ambience as you check out all the fishies!  This aquarium was definitely better than I expected from a mall aquarium experience.

  2. Legoland Discovery Center.  I was shocked at how fun this was.  I was expecting a glorified store with a few interactive elements and it is so much more than that!  First off, they have an actual RIDE in there.  Second, they have costume character meet and greets!   Add to that building stations, a HUGE lego city, a little race car test track and a play area and you have a great stop for your family!

  3. Nickelodeon Universe Theme Park.  There’s a bunch of fun kiddie rides here to enjoy if your little one has hit 36”.  Even if they haven’t, I suggest popping over to see the Paw Patrol show and getting a glimpse of those amazing characters!  Not spending a ton of time here?  Just buy some points and pay per ride and you won’t even have to pay extra to see the little show!

  4. Angry Birds Mini Golf.  Toddlers can be hilarious at golf– just go loose on those rules and let groups that go faster play through.  There’s a black light mini golf course available in the mall as well.

  5. Toys R US Train. Yes there is a TOYS R US in the mall that is sure to make your nostalgic heart so happy. It’s also fun to ride the Toys R Us train around the mall to check out all the stores. Just note that you do need to purchase tickets to ride the train and you are going to wish the ride was a bit longer for the cost.

  6. DreamWorks WaterPark. For the little ones you can check out the Lazy River, HUGE wave pool and play on the Temple of Awesomeness Play Structure.  Once they hit 36” they can also check out the slides in the Penguin Fun Zone and other slides at the Temple of Awesomeness.

  7. Tilt 3D Art Experience. Have fun checking out the art and posing for silly pictures!  This is a silly and playful way to interact with your family.

  8. Mirror Maze.  A classic experience for young and old!  Make sure your toddler doesn’t try to run thru too fast or they are sure to hit a mirror face first!

  9. IMuseum.  Another great photo experience where you can explore interactive rooms themed on different emotions.

  10. Bubble Planet. Jump into a giant family ball pit and more in this installation of interactive fun.


For the bigger kids, American Dream is also home to Big Snow (indoor skiing/snowboarding), an Ice Rink, a 7D ride experience, interactive game rooms, escape rooms and the monster Dream Wheel Ferris Wheel with views of NYC.  On top of all that, the venue is filled with stores to do a little shopping in between all of the fun and plenty of great places to eat.  Save some money by checking out Dream Passes and Bundles.  Most attractions at the mall are cashless so prepare accordingly!

And did I mention that EVERYTHING is air conditioned?  It’s a worthy add to your summer list!
